Understanding Leaking Conservatories: Causes, Solutions, and PreventionIntro
Leaking conservatories can end up being a property owner’s nightmare, turning a preferred living space into an area plagued by dampness and mold. A conservatory, often seen as a sanctuary that connects the inside with the outdoors, is meant to enhance property value and provide a comfortable, light-filled environment. However, when leaks occur, they can jeopardize the stability of the structure and the comfort of those who utilize it. This post will look into the common causes of leaking conservatories, reliable services to address the problem, and preventive steps to ensure the longevity of your conservatory.
Typical Causes of Leaks
Comprehending the source of leaks is necessary for effective remediation. The following are some of the most common factors conservatories experience leaks:

Roof Issues:

Gutter Blockages:
Debris Accumulation: Leaves, branches, and other debris can obstruct gutters and downspouts, Fixing window maintenance locks (https://social.muztunes.co) preventing water from draining correctly. This excess water can overflow and seep into the conservatory.
Weathering and Wear:

Poor Drainage:

Figuring out the source of a leak can be tough, however several diagnostic techniques can help isolate the problem:
Visual Inspection: Regularly examine the roof joints, joints, and seals for visible indications of wear or damage. Search for indications of water spots on walls or ceilings.Water Test: During dry periods, utilize water to replicate rain. Pour water gently over different areas of the roof and observe where leaks appear inside the conservatory.Check Gutters and Downspouts: Ensure that rain gutters are clear and working properly. When the source of the leak has been identified, house owners can consider the following options:

Repairing Seals and Joints:
Sealant Application: Applying a top quality sealant to the affected joints and joints can provide a short-lived fix and prevent additional leaks.Replacement of Damaged Panels: If any panels are cracked or broken, changing them can be an efficient long-lasting solution.
Gutter Maintenance:
Cleaning Gutters: Regularly cleaning rain gutters can help avoid clogs that contribute to leaks. Consider installing seamless gutter guards to lower debris accumulation.Downspout Inspection: Ensure downspouts are effectively directed far from the conservatory.
Roof Repair and Replacement:
Expert Assessment: In cases of considerable damage, speaking with a professional specialist might be needed for a thorough repair.Roof Replacement: If the conservatory is old or considerably deteriorated, a full roof replacement may be the very best solution.
Improving Drainage:
Landscaping Adjustments: Consult with a landscaping professional to produce an adequate slope around the conservatory to guarantee proper water drainage.Setting up Drains: Consider installing drainage systems that direct water away from the conservatory.Preventive Measures
Prevention is often the best technique to avoid the headaches associated with a leaking conservatory. Think about carrying out these procedures:

Regular Inspections: Schedule regular checks of roof panels, seals, gutters, and overall structure to capture any prospective issues early.

Proper Maintenance: Regularly tidy seamless gutters and inspect seals to ensure they stay in good condition. This can prolong the life of the conservatory.

Flood Management: Ensure that the area around the conservatory is not susceptible to flooding. This might include elevating the ground around the conservatory or installing barriers to reroute water.

Professional Maintenance: Hiring a professional service for regular maintenance checks can considerably minimize the dangers connected with leaks. This can consist of assessing seals, cleaning up gutters, and looking for any structural concerns.
FAQ
Q: How can I inform if my conservatory is leaking?A: Look for
water discolorations on walls or ceilings, noticeable dampness, or mold development. A visual examination of seals, joints, and gutters can likewise help recognize possible leaks.

Q: Can I repair my conservatory leak myself?A: Small repairs, such as using sealant or cleansing gutters, can often be done by property owners. However, substantial structural issues or comprehensive leaks might require professional intervention. Q: How frequently ought to I examine my conservatory for leaks?A:

It’s advised to carry out visual assessments a minimum of two times a
year and after significant weather condition occasions to catch any issues early. Q: What kind of sealant ought to I use for my conservatory?A: A premium silicone or polyurethane-based
sealant is usually best for conservatories, as they are versatile and long lasting
in outdoor conditions. Q: Will a leaking conservatory impact my home insurance?A: If a leak results in significant damage, it might affect your home insurance.
